    The game includes transformations into 0,1,2 and 3 type of conditionals as well as mixed types.

  • I didn't hear you because I had my headphones on. If ...
    If I hadn't had my headphones on, I would have heard you.

  • She is a shy girl, so she doesn't go out very often. If ...
    If she wasn't such a shy girl, she would go out more often.

  • He is a very sensible man, that's why he didn't get into a panic then. If ...
    If he wasn't / weren't such a sensible man, he would have gone into a panic then.

  • I didn't eat my breakfast, so I'm hungry now. If ...
    If I had eaten my breakfast, I wouldn't be hungry now.

  • The harvest is not good this year because winter was really severe. If ...
    If winter hadn't been so severe, there would be a better harvest this year.
